I got my certificate today.

Wood Duck hatched in 2004

Banding location-Approx. 6 NE of Puxico MO

Bander-Gaylord Memorial Laboratory
Dr Leigh H. Fredrickson

Banded- 07/22/2004

Sex-male (course I figured that one out)

About 300+ miles from Noxubee.

So why did he come to Noxubee?

I really think they are going about the whole program the wrong way. The reward should be the band. You pay ten bucks and get the info certificate. I don't know of a diehard duck hunter that wouldn't do that. Then they have money to band a whole lot more ducks and could have a few $500 bands. Just a thought.

By the way, no check was included. I was told that would be seperate.
